About The Position

The individual selected for this role will join a team who primarily handles claims in the following states: California and other Northern West Coast states including Alaska, Hawaii, and Washington. As a Complex/Severe Represented adjuster, your main focus will be investigating automobile accidents involving single or multiple vehicles, which result in property damage and/or bodily injury with attorney/litigation involved. You will have the convenience of working remotely from your home while efficiently handling your responsibilities. You will assess coverage, liability, and damages while providing exceptional customer service throughout your day. Customer and attorney communication will take place through different channels, including voice calls, email, and text messages. Through the utilization of innovative platforms and tools, you will engage in negotiation processes to reach fair injury settlements with all parties involved. Candidates in the Pacific time zone are preferred. Candidates in the Mountain and Central time zones will be considered if willing to work Pacific hours of 8 am - 4:30 pm or 9 am - 5:30 pm. This position is not available for California, Alaska, Hawaii, Washington, or Puerto Rico residents.
